II. Historical Context of Mayan Astronomy
The origins of Mayan astronomical knowledge can be traced back to their early civilizations, where they meticulously observed celestial bodies such as the sun, moon, and planets. Key advancements included:
- Calendar Systems: The Mayans developed complex calendar systems, including the Tzolk’in (260-day calendar) and the Haab’ (365-day calendar), which were essential for agricultural planning and religious ceremonies.
- Astronomical Observations: They recorded celestial events such as eclipses, the transit of Venus, and the movement of stars, which were documented in codices.
Astronomy played a pivotal role in Mayan society and religion, serving as a guide for agricultural cycles, ritual timings, and understanding the cosmos’s divine nature.
III. The Transition to the Postclassic Era
The Postclassic period in Mayan history, approximately from 900 AD to the arrival of the Spanish in the 16th century, marked a significant transformation. During this time, major societal and cultural changes unfolded:
- Urban Decline: Many prominent city-states from the Classic period saw a decline, leading to shifts in population and trade routes.
- External Influences: Increased interaction with other Mesoamerican cultures, such as the Toltecs, introduced new ideas and practices.
These changes profoundly impacted Mayan astronomy, prompting adaptations in celestial observations and interpretations.
